2018 AWD GT2, High Chroma Red, 12 miles on the odometer, with cargo mat for $41,950 (USD) in New Hampshire. MSRP was somewhere around $52,500. Purchased this year (2018) at the end of October.

I qualified for the Kia owner incentive ($3k) because I have a Sorento, I also took a higher interest rate for another $2k discount, but I'm planning on paying it off well before they make their money on the interest . And they took another $5,350 off because all of their 2019s came in and they just wanted their last 2018 GT2 off the lot.

2018 GT1 ceramic Silver w drivewise
48600 MSRP.

Leased it with 11500 in trade to take advantage of 6600 lease cash and conquest rebate of 3000.
Additional dealer discount of $3000.
I could have done about 1500 better.
23,300 residual.

$210 a month 36/12.
Will probably by out the lease
